‘StoryCorps’
"StoryCorps" was at the Beatley Central Library in May conducting interview sessions with generations of Alexandrians. The conversations were part of a month-long celebration of community reading through the "All Alexandria Reads" program, which features "Listening is an Act of Love: A Celebration of American Life from the StoryCorps Project." Senior Services of Alexandria helped select those interviewed who will have their stories preserved at the Library of Congress and may be featured on an upcoming "Story Corps" program on National Public Radio. Above is Charlotte Clinger, a senior at T.C. Williams High school, and her grandfather, William Clinger, former U.S. representative from Pennsylvania and Alexandria resident.
